Describe the role:
This entry level position will process financial activities within the Transfer Agent (TA) and perform functions related to risk and compliance. This includes, but is not limited to, the execution and settlement of various trades, quality control of trades processed, surveillance of electronic communication for adherence to regulations, and review of alerts on investor data.
The best candidate for this position will possess strong attention to detail and have foundational knowledge regarding operations.
The key job respon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
- Process mutual fund transactions, such as subscriptions, redemptions, as-of trades, and trade corrections
- Perform ancillary tasks related to transaction processing
- Research and respond to inquiries regarding trade execution and settlement
- Review electronic correspondence to ensure compliance with FINRA regulations and company policies
- Assist in the daily resolution of department support items (workflow management system, e-mail)
- Document results/outcomes, supervisory instructions, exception processing, or other miscellaneous comments on workflow management systems
- Meet SLA delivery and productivity targets for each function
- Meet quality standards as outlines by department management
What is the professional development value of this role, i.e. what learning and professional growth does the role offer the candidate?
An ABIS Operations Analyst has the opportunity to learn about various aspects of operations functions ranging from transaction processing, to risk and compliance functions. He/she will gain exposure to compliance requirements for both the Transfer Agency and Bernstein.
